​数据源顾名思义,数据的来源,指的是数据库应用程序所使用的数据库或者数据库服务器。作为数据分析系统,BI应该支持多个数据源。这主要是因为一个公司可能同时拥有不同格式的数据。而且每个公司的数据保存格式都不一定相同。好比如,某些数据来自SQLServer数据库系统,而某些数据源来自Excel表。某些数据甚至来自网页等。A公司的数据源来源于表格。B公司的数据储存在数据库。所以,为了从不同的来源读取数据进行分析,BI系统需要支持多个数据源。

通常,公司在哪里保存数据?只有了解了此内容,才可以在BI系统中设计和开发数据源。根据经验,公司通常将数据保存在以下位置。

1.数据库

这也是企业的主要数据存储位置。如ERP系统,发票系统,财务管理系统等,需要使用后端数据库。该数据库可以是大型Oracle数据库或小型ACCESS数据库。 BI执行数据分析时,必须从数据库中获取所需的数据。同时,由于数据库不同,BI系统需要能够支持不同的数据库。您可以使用ODBC驱动程序连接到数据库,也可以使用OLEDB技术。无论使用哪种方法,基本要求都是BI系统现在应该能够访问非常常见的数据库系统。从数据库文件中获取所需数据以进行分析。

2. Excel文件

并非所有公司都使用诸如ERP之类的信息管理软件。 不使用这些软件的公司通常将其数据存储在Excel文件中。 例如,一些公司使用Excel表来管理其库存信息,创建生产计划并为其帐户设计应付账龄表。 因此,在设计BI系统时,也需要从Excel文件直接读取数据。设计此函数时,需要注意以下问题。不同版本的Excel之间的兼容性。特别是Excel 2000、2003以及2007的数据存储有很大的不同。企业数据可能同时存在于不同版本的Excel文件中。如果使用BI系统读取Excel文件的数据,即使不进行其他转换,也应该能同时读取这些不同版本的数据。

3.Web/XML文件

对于其他主要用途,设置外部网络的数量。例如,结果分析,变化率,银行需求,银行利率信息。此时,BI系统的需求能力直接关系到官网。然后直接发送到网页,保存在Excel工作表中。这是一个传统的操作,一个外部工作的原因,数量少,和准精度。大约中小型接触式和并行式高数字设置,BI系统基本能力直接从Web或XML文档分析办公需求号设置。

但这上面这几种只是大方面的数据保存方式,如果一个BI软件够合格的话,得支持更多的数据类型。像Smartbi 产品支持的数据类型就特别多,目前支持:DB2_V9、GBase 8S V84、GBase 8S、kingbase、kingbase_V8、MySQL、MSSQL、Oracle、 Shen Tong等等数据库作为知识库。

目前Smartbi 还提供有高速缓存库用作 OLAP 的后台,以支持大数据量的分析。并且可以直接数据库分析查询,可以在界面上拖拽生成较为复杂的 SQL,甚至包括一些多层嵌套的 SQL,超出常规多维分析的计算范围,这能有效扩展业务人员的分析能力。

visual studio odbc数据源设计器_商业智能BI应该支持哪些类型的数据源?相关推荐

  1. visual studio odbc数据源设计器_NEW!WinForm界面开发设计时正式支持.NET 5

    点击"了解更多"获取DevExpress v20.2完整版下载 早在今年7月,官方技术团队宣布对DevExpress控件进行功能增强,使其支持最新的.NET 5 Preview. ...

  2. 最近自己做的企业应用(思维导图、战略地图、表单设计器、商业智能、平衡计分卡)

    思维导图用于企业战略目标.绩效指标.计划分解.战略地图用于宏观.本人业余时间开发,不是公司,自娱自乐,所以界面一般.实现时候思维导图界面参照对比了国外几个同类型的在线版mindmanger界面 以及b ...

  3. Visual Studio集成Qt环境搭建_详解与测试

    1.利器≠戾气 接了两个项目,而这两个项目说起来也很有意思. 一个是监护仪软件开发,要求利用MFC进行开发,因为在此之前接近两年时间一直进行MFC开发:来到清华后,碰到了好多的计算机编程大牛,就GUI ...

  4. visual studio 调试 定义debug常量_有趣的阅读 12个提高生产力的Visual Studio调试技巧...

    以前因为工作的关系,接触过不少程序员同行,发现很多同学对所谓的小技巧tips感兴趣.本文就是一篇很有趣的文章,总结介绍了12个关于"宇宙第一IDE"-- Visual Studio ...

  5. 快速开发工作流_03_集成在线流程设计器_内置用户免登录

    接上一篇:快速开发工作流_02_集成在线流程设计器 https://gblfy.blog.csdn.net/article/details/103676784 文章目录 八.内置用户免登录 8.1. ...

  6. activiti表单设计器_基于Vue,ElementUI开发的一款表单设计器

    介绍 基于Vue,ElementUI开发的一款表单设计器,提高表单开发效率的利器,让开发者从枯燥的表单代码编写中解放出来 工具地址: http://tools.xiaoyaoji.cn/form Gi ...

  7. jotform 设计器_如何使用JotForm简化表单构建

    jotform 设计器 This post was sponsored by JotForm. Thank you for supporting the sponsors who make SiteP ...

  8. jotform 设计器_使用JotForm 4.0减轻表单构建的痛苦

    jotform 设计器 This article was sponsored by JotForm. Thank you for supporting the partners who make Si ...

  9. visual studio code Python终端运行_微软常用运行库合集32/64位只需一键全部安装

    微软常用运行库合集32/64位这些运行库都是采用Microsoft Visual Studio 20XX编写的软件必须使用的公用DLL运行库,相当于程序的字典文件:只需要一键全部安装,堪称装机必备神器 ...

最新文章

  1. 最近的学习---一句话收获(备查用)(3)
  2. 访问控制列表(ACL)基本的配置以及详细讲解
  3. 工作310:uni-初始获取数据onload
  4. python指定范围内加法代码解析
  5. Java 线程实例一(查看线程是否存活、获取当前线程名称、状态监测、线程优先级设置、死锁及解决方法、获取线程id、线程挂起)
  6. 3.5 SE93创建自建表事务码
  7. 列举微型计算机的主要性能指标,计算机基础考试纲.ppt
  8. 计算机应用基础253页答案,计算机应用基础作业一(答案)
  9. python 读取npy文件
  10. 《集成电路制造工艺与工程应用》目录
  11. 人工智能帮你文字转为Logo | 机器学习
  12. Java图形化界面编程之——Swing
  13. 为什么小企业更应该关注人工智能?
  14. 论组织管理-EMBA课程小记
  15. APUE-文件和目录(六)函数ftw和nftw
  16. JPEG格式压缩算法
  17. HTML(超文本标记语言)
  18. verilog语言实现全加器
  19. mysql 去除全角空格_去掉全角空格
  20. 为什么 SD-WAN 很重要?

热门文章

  1. 通过DMVS采集并存储SQL Server性能计数器数据
  2. [物理学与PDEs]第1章习题14 求解 rot 方程
  3. Citrix XenDesktop 虚拟桌面 每用户/设备 许可手动释放
  4. Linux 命令(37)—— free 命令
  5. ToString截取字符串的用法
  6. 数据库的相关语句(where,order by)
  7. |NOIOJ|动态规划|8462:大盗阿福
  8. eclipse如何创建web项目
  9. (纯代码)图片移动放大缩小:
  10. 如何使用sendEmail发送邮件